Storage Space That Doesn't Steal Square Footage



The solitary most significant challenge in little student apartments is storage space. Textbooks, seasonal clothes, cleansing materials, and kitchen equipment all need homes, but typical large furniture isn't the solution. That's where multi-purpose pieces been available in.



Think beds with cabinets below, ottomans that function as bins, or workdesks with vertical shelving. Every thing ought to draw double duty when feasible. For instance, a narrow table can work as a dining room during meals and a laptop computer station throughout research study hours.

Examining in Style: Carving Out a Productive Nook



One of the most important attributes of any type of student home is an area that supports emphasis. A devoted study area, no matter just how little, can train your mind to enter into work mode faster. It doesn't have to be an actual workplace-- maybe a corner of the living-room, a portion of your kitchen area counter, or a fold-down wall surface workdesk.



Good lights is key. If you don't have accessibility to all-natural light throughout study hours, utilize a daylight-tone LED light that maintains you sharp. Border on your own with simply the basics: your laptop, a few study tools, and possibly a plant or framed image for inspiration.



Distraction-free zones are essential, especially when living in tighter quarters. Establishing a guideline for "quiet hours" or using noise-canceling earphones can develop a sense of separation from roommates or the bordering stress.
